What mini and basic implants in fact are
Standard endosteal implants are the workhorse. They are placed within the jawbone and generally procedure 3.3 to 5.0 mm in size, with lengths from regarding 8 to 13 mm being common. They generally call for a recovery period for osseointegration, after that a prosthetic stage to attach crowns, bridges, or dentures. Variants exist within this team: immediate tons or same‑day implants for meticulously chosen instances, single‑tooth dental implant crowns, multiple‑tooth implants sustaining an implant‑supported bridge, implant‑retained overdentures, and full‑arch remediation protocols.
Mini oral implants, by comparison, are narrow‑diameter implants, frequently in between 1.8 and 3.0 mm. Many are one‑piece, meaning the post that arises right into the mouth is indispensable to the implant body. Their smaller impact allows placement where bone width is limited, in some cases avoiding bone grafting or sinus augmentation. Minis can stabilize a lower denture significantly, even in ridges that look as well slim for traditional fixtures.

The biomechanical difference that matters
Teeth and implants handle pressure in a different way. Teeth have gum tendons that press and adapt to microstrain. Implants do not. The implant‑bone interface need to distribute lots without the cushion of a ligament.
Diameter, greater than size, drives exactly how pressures travel right into bone. Larger common implants give a bigger platform for the abutment and crown, much better resisting side forces, especially in the posterior. Narrower mini oral implants concentrate tension and can come to be overloaded if the prosthetic strategy asks more of them than the bone can bear. That does not make minis weak. It makes them demanding of excellent case selection.
In clinical terms, a top lateral incisor or reduced incisor with limited space may be an excellent prospect for a slim system. A solitary lower molar, particularly in a grinder with short crowns and a heavy bite, is an inadequate choice for a mini unless additional implants share the lots. For overdenture stablizing, four minis in the mandible can alter a patient's life by anchoring a floating denture, but that same individual could break a mini if a tall acrylic tooth hits off‑axis for months.

Healing, timelines, and the "same‑day" promise
Same day positioning and provisional loading exist for both minis and standard implants, however not every situation certifies. The decision depends on insertion torque, bone quality, and the prepared prosthesis. I am cautious with immediate tons in the top back jaw, where bone is softer, and a lot more comfy with it in dense lower anterior bone.
A normal standard implant pathway for a solitary tooth includes removal when necessary, bone grafting or ridge enhancement if suggested, four to 8 weeks of soft‑tissue healing, dental implant placement, after that 3 to four months of combination before the last crown. If bone elevation is lowered near the sinus, a sinus lift may be needed, with added healing time. This longer arc benefits you with solid reductions of micromovement throughout healing and a broad prosthetic platform later.
Mini dental implants often reduce the journey. In denture stabilization, lots of individuals go out the very same day with their existing denture retrofitted to the new add-ons. It feels like magic when a mandibular denture stops drifting. The magic jobs because minis string into narrow ridges with conservative osteotomies and accomplish commendable key security. But also for a solitary posterior crown on a mini, I postpone packing unless torque and occlusal problems are ideal.

Materials: titanium versus zirconia and what I reach for
Titanium implants dominate for good reasons: biocompatibility, osseointegration, confirmed durability, and the capacity to utilize two‑piece systems that assist in joint changes, angulation adjustments, and implant modification or rescue. Surface area therapies on titanium boost integration throughout a series of bone qualities.
Zirconia, or ceramic, implants appeal to clients that choose a metal‑free alternative and offer outstanding cells response with reduced plaque accumulation. One‑piece zirconia designs limitation prosthetic adaptability and call for extremely precise positioning because the joint is integral. Ceramic implants can function wonderfully for solitary anterior teeth in good bone. For full‑arch reconstructions or intricate angulations, I still prefer titanium for its modularity and tried and tested record. Mini oral implants are normally titanium. Zirconia minis are not common, and for good reason: the narrow cross‑section raises the threat of breakable fracture.

Overdentures and the mini implant pleasant spot
Lower dentures are the bane of several individuals. With traction, the mandibular alveolar ridge ends up being a soap bar and dentures develop into sliders. Four mini dental implants put in between the mental foramina can change security, often in a solitary see. The retention is immediate, health is convenient, and the expense remains listed below full‑arch reconstruction.
For the maxilla, minis can work, yet I am a lot more traditional. The bone is less dense, denture bases are larger, and lateral pressures throughout speech and function are greater. If a person wants a detachable option for the upper arch, I prefer basic implants, commonly six of them, to offer the prosthesis a bigger footprint. When maxillary bone is drastically resorbed and grafting is not a choice, zygomatic implants or a hybrid strategy can stay clear of the sinus completely. Minis must not be made use of to compel an endangered upper overdenture to act like a repaired bridge.

Soft tissue management around implants
Hard cells obtains the limelight, yet soft tissue sets the stage for long‑term security. Keratinized tissue around implants helps with comfort and health. Thin, movable mucosa around a mini can lead to inflammation, plaque retention, or recession. When I position basic implants in esthetic areas, I plan for connective cells grafting or a provisional that forms the periodontal architecture. For minis stabilizing a denture, I check for frenum pulls and shallow vestibules. Gum or soft‑tissue enhancement around implants is not extravagant, but it prevents years of persistent irritation.
What maintenance truly resembles after the honeymoon
Implant upkeep and treatment is where success either substances or unravels. Patients require to understand that implants are not self‑cleaning. I suggest electric brushes with tiny heads, water flossers, and, for repaired bridges, extremely floss or interdental brushes to tidy below the prosthesis. Peri‑implant mucositis starts quietly. By the time the cells bleeds or the breath adjustments, bone loss may currently be present.
For overdentures on minis, I coach people to anticipate accessory wear. O‑rings and housings fatigue. Changing these components every 6 to eighteen months maintains retention crisp and prevents shaking. For typical implant restorations, I check occlusion yearly, tighten up screws when suggested, and get radiographs to keep track of bone degrees. Occlusal guards for bruxers are nonnegotiable.
When points go laterally: modification and rescue
No system operates without failures. A mini that fractured at the neck under an overwhelmed posterior crown can not be unscrewed from above. It needs to be trephined out or entrusted to heal in position if it is asymptomatic and below the crest. A standard dental implant with a stripped interior link could be salvageable with a personalized abutment, or it might need removal and staged replacement. A dental implant placed somewhat too buccal can be covered up with a personalized joint and soft‑tissue grafting, but sometimes the sincere solution is elimination, implanting, and a reset.
I reward dental implant revision or rescue as component of the lifecycle of care, not an indictment. Clear preoperative therapy minimizes the sting. People who recognize that components wear, which follow‑up protects their financial investment, accept upkeep as normal as opposed to as a disappointment.
Cost, worth, and exactly how to think of budget
Upfront, mini oral implants normally cost less. They are quicker to place and often avoid bone grafting. For supporting a lower denture, the roi is prompt. For single teeth or repaired bridges, the calculus is various. Requirement implants may set you back more originally, particularly if bone grafting or sinus augmentation is called for, yet they often have lower long‑term upkeep costs and greater versatility.
The best value is the strategy that meets your useful objectives with the least biological and monetary cost over 10 to fifteen years. Some people select a staged method, beginning with minis as an interim service, then transitioning to conventional implants once they await implanting and more substantial job. This can be done attentively, but it requires a roadmap to prevent painting on your own right into a prosthetic corner.
